SIMOTION运动控制器基础入门:SIMOTION与SINAMICS集成应用

需积分: 18 12 下载量 176 浏览量 更新于2024-08-08 收藏 6.74MB PDF 举报
"SIMOTION运动控制器基础应用指南" 在西门子的自动化技术中,SIMOTION是一种先进的运动控制系统,专门用于高精度和复杂的运动控制任务。本文档是SIMOTION运动控制器基础应用手册的一部分,旨在帮助读者理解和掌握SIMOTION的基础操作,包括系统组成、硬件组态、编程和调试。 SIMOTION系统由多个组件构成,包括SIMOTION控制器、SINAMICSS120驱动器以及SCOUT工程开发平台。SIMOTION控制器提供了强大的运动控制功能,能够处理各种机械运动的控制需求。SINAMICSS120驱动器则为电机提供高效动力,确保精确的运动性能。SCOUT(SIMOTIONConfiguration,Operation,andDiagnosticTool)是用于工程开发的主要工具,用于新建项目、配置硬件和下载程序。 在系统组态阶段,用户需要新建项目并插入设备,如SIMOTION控制器和SINAMICS驱动。接着,通过设置通讯接口、配置DP接口参数、PG/PC的通讯方式以及激活至SINAMICS的路由来建立设备间的连接。下载硬件组态后,可以进行项目配置与调试,如恢复驱动至默认设置、在线自动配置驱动和手动配置报文。 SIMOTION的编程通常使用MotionControlLanguage(MCC),这是一种专为运动控制设计的编程语言。MCC允许用户创建MCCUnit和MCCChart,实现对运动任务的编程。MCC命令包括基本命令、任务命令、程序结构命令、通讯命令和针对特定功能如单轴控制、外部编码器管理的命令。 在执行系统层面,SIMOTION支持不同执行等级和任务优先级,这使得系统能够根据任务的紧急程度和重要性进行有效调度。这种灵活性使得SIMOTION能够适应多种复杂运动控制场景,确保实时性和效率。 SIMOTION运动控制器是西门子运动控制解决方案的核心,结合了强大的硬件和直观的编程环境,为工程师提供了高效、精确的运动控制手段。通过深入理解SIMOTION的基础应用,用户能够有效地配置、调试和编程,实现各种工业应用场景中的精密运动控制。